How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Amherst?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
South Amherst Studio Apartments | $652 | $605 | $775 |
South Amherst 1 Bedroom Apartments | $786 | $595 | $1,470 |
South Amherst 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,441 | $630 | $2,800 |
South Amherst 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,140 | $850 | $1,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about South Amherst
How much are Studio apartments in South Amherst?
There are currently 5 Studio Apartments in South Amherst with rent ranges from $605 to $775 with an average price of $652.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om South Amherst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in South Amherst ranges from $595 to $1,470 with an average monthly rent of $786.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in South Amherst c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in South Amherst range from $630 to $2,800.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,441.
How expensive are South Amherst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 12 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in South Amherst on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$850 to $1,500 - averaging $1,140 for the location.
